TUSB320LAIRWBR by Texas Instruments

TUSB320LAIRWBR by Texas Instruments is a surface mount interface IC with 1 function. It has a square package and a terminal position of quad. With a max supply voltage of 5V, it is suitable for industrial applications requiring an interface circuit.

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
